Transaction 86ec8510ad7e6328383a049f431fe6c840b0a83ddd6a33d001516f40367ef256
1 Input
1 Output
-
86ec8510ad7e6328383a049f431fe6c840b0a83ddd6a33d001516f40367ef256:0
- value
- 1184149
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d07dfb1bf8ce2a5e5eb37ef274f234b4b3442cf OP_EQUAL
- address
- 3D67pbzjeNfFsihLQKw6M9D3UugR2a8FPN